Stanley Kubrick (1928–1999) directed 13 feature films and three short documentaries over the course of his career, from Day of the Fight in 1951 to Eyes Wide Shut in 1999. On the wall of an apartment block in St Katharine Docks, by Tower Bridge, is a massive piece of clear acrylic that was the original monolith for 2001: A Space Odyssey (1968), before Kubrick decided that he wanted black monoliths instead. The industrial architecture of the Beckton Gas Works, in the eastern reaches of London, was surprisingly similar to the industrial architecture of Hue – and, even better, it was already scheduled to be demolished.
